What are the most preferred cryptocurrencies for shareholders to buy?
As a shareholder, I want to invest in cryptocurrencies that have the potential for growth and profitability. Which cryptocurrencies are currently considered the most preferred options for shareholders to buy? What factors should I consider when making my investment decisions?

- s.gerSep 23, 2020 · 5 years agoWhen it comes to preferred cryptocurrencies for shareholders to buy, Bitcoin (BTC) and Ethereum (ETH) are often at the top of the list. These two cryptocurrencies have established themselves as the leaders in the market and have a strong track record of performance. They are widely recognized and accepted, making them a relatively safe bet for shareholders. However, it's important to note that the cryptocurrency market is highly volatile, and there are no guarantees of returns. As a shareholder, you should also consider factors such as market trends, the technology behind the cryptocurrency, and the team behind the project before making your investment decisions.
- usafashionly.comAug 12, 2023 · 3 years agoAs a shareholder, you might also want to consider other cryptocurrencies that have shown promising growth potential. Some examples include Ripple (XRP), Litecoin (LTC), and Cardano (ADA). These cryptocurrencies have gained popularity in recent years and have attracted the attention of investors. However, it's important to do your own research and assess the risks associated with each cryptocurrency before making any investment decisions. Remember, investing in cryptocurrencies can be highly speculative, and it's crucial to only invest what you can afford to lose.
